6 Players ready to make the biggest comeback in IPL 2026

1. Mohammed Shami

After a disastrous 2025 with SRH, Shami gets a lifeline at LSG. Familiar conditions and backing from the management give him the perfect chance to bounce back as India’s top pacer.

2. Jofra Archer

RR surprisingly retained Archer despite his record 0/76 spell. This signals full fitness and trust. If he fires, Archer could turn from “liability” to Purple Cap contender.

3. Prithvi Shaw

Released by DC, Shaw enters the auction after smashing a Ranji double ton. No pressure, red-hot form, and a second chance - he’s a high-reward pick waiting to explode.

4. Sanju Samson

Traded to CSK, Samson enters a stable ecosystem under Fleming. With no RR burden, this is his best chance to break the “inconsistent” label and rise as a true IPL superstar.

5. Ravindra Jadeja

Jadeja returns to RR after 14 years. A pay cut but a new purpose - he joins as a leader expected to guide RR’s young core while reigniting his own spark.

6. Rishabh Pant

Bought for ₹27 Cr but underwhelming in 2025, Pant is retained again. With more captaincy experience and a revamped squad, 2026 is his moment to justify the massive investment.
